## Env Vars — Garage Feed

Quick notes for the sync: the Stallwick occupancy feed now pushes counts from all four downtown decks every 30 seconds. `GF_POLL_MS` and `GF_DECK_FILTER` behave as before, no drama there. The only gotcha is the upstream sensor gateway now requires an auth credential instead of IP allowlisting, so that has to live in the env file. Put the credential line right below this paragraph.

secret setting of fajof-tagep: VAULT_KEY13=796f7aba7157f

Ticket #—: Parcelping webhook failing signature checks on staging

Hey, flagging this for review. The Parcelping parcel-tracking webhook on staging has been rejecting every delivery event since Tuesday's redeploy. Turns out the staging .env was copied from a stale template and the webhook signing credential never made it over, so every payload fails verification. Fix is simple — the staging .env just needs this line restored:

secret setting of bagag-tajof: VAULT_KEY29=4ce6cefdeca7fff91b5254b98167a

Subject: Donation-receipt mailer cut-over done

Hi,

The Givewell-replacement mailer, Heartpost, is now live and the legacy cron sender is disabled. All receipts since Monday have gone through the new queue; bounce rates match the old baseline. Templates were migrated as-is, and the dedupe window prevents double-sends during the overlap period. No rollback is planned. For the release record, the production configuration is listed below.

settings of fahag-haduf:
[ulaox]
port = 8443
region = south-2
host = ulaox.lumiccorp.internal
timeout_ms = 500
retries = 8